
SUMNER COUNTY —A discarded lithium battery is being blamed for a trash truck fire in Sumner County.
According to a social media report from Mulvane Fire and Rescue, a city trash truck driver smelled something burning and stopped and called 911.

On arrival fire crews observed a small amount of smoke coming from the truck. One Firefighter found a small computer with a Lithium Battery that appeared to be in Thermal Runaway.
Firefighters were able to pull the battery out of the truck and flooded the truck with water to cool off the trash.
"Never throw computer devices in the trash or anything with batteries." This was Mulvane Fire and Rescue's second Lithium battery incident in the last month.
